Star Wars: First Assault is a Battlefront 3 test, may not be released ever

I’m pretty sad as a Star Wars fan right now, thanks to the fact that the sublime Clone Wars series is at an end, while Star Wars 1313 happens to be frozen in Carbonite development hell right now. But it seems that all is not lost. For there is another…game out there. And it looks like the force is strong with it.

Appearing out of hyperspace in the XBLA outer rim system, Kotaku discovered via their sources that LucasArts was indeed working on a new downloadable FPS title. It’s an experimental game so far, and one that could beta-test the response for a proposed Battlefront 3.

Called Star Wars: First Assault, the game was supposedly due out in the American Spring this year, but thanks to a recent acquisition of the Star Wars galaxy by the house of mouse, those plans have been put on hold.

Playing as front line soldiers instead of Jedi for a change, the game would have supported 16-player matches across iconic terrain such as Tatooine and Bespin, possibly paving the way for a third Battlefront game, based on audience reception. But with Disney putting the brakes on various projects, that test game might not even release at all.

SWFA2

In fact, it was already meant to be in the hands of beta-testers, but that never materialised at all. Kotaku’s source said that, “Fans should tell Disney/Lucas loud and clear they don’t want shitty titles from random developers; they want games to be taken seriously, and they will only pay for quality. I believe that if Disney/Lucas lets LucasArts die, it means the death of Star Wars as a storied game franchise is right behind it.”

I’m inclined to agree with that source. Disney licensed games are notorious for being hollow shells of more popular works, a far cry from the days of addictive titles such as Duck Tales and the original Mickey Mouse Castle of Illusion games.

Not that LucasArts is entirely blameless either, but just when things started looking up for that company, it seems that they’ve been relegated to the naughty chair while Disney decides what it wants to do with their new billion dollar franchise.
